
The Nexus Network as awarded 6 Networking grants ‘to enable researchers to build meaningful inter-disciplinary research collaboration networks, and to establish connections with relevant stakeholders (from civil society, policy and business communities) in order to engage them as knowledge partners in the co-design of research proposals on nexus topics.’
The successful grants tackle a range of Nexus issues:
- Shocks to the food-energy-water nexus: impacts and responses – led by Dr Candice Howarth from University of Surrey.
- The Domestic Nexus: interrogating the interlinked practices of water, energy and food consumption – led by Dr Matt Watson from University of Sheffield.
- Nexus Impacts of Britain’s exit from European Union (Nexus-Brexit) – Dr. Guy Ziv from University of Leeds.
- Network of Organic Resource use in rural Africa (NORA) – led by Professor Euan Phimister from University of Aberdeen.
- Agroecological Business: Connecting civil society, SMEs and consumers to nature and the land – led by Professor Steffen Boehm from University of Essex.
- The Nexus in Parliament: Supporting parliamentary engagement with environmental and social interdependencies – Professor David Demeritt from King’s College London.
